matplotlib 是python最著名的2D绘图库,它提供了一整套和matlab相似的命令API,十分适合交互式地进行制图。而且也可以方便地将它作为绘图控件,嵌入GUI应用程序中。通过简单的绘图语句,就可以绘制出高质量的图了。 这里我们就主要讲一下inshow()函数的使用 ...
热力图是一种数据的图形化表示,具体而言,就是将二维数组中的元素用颜色表示。热力图之所以非常有用,是因为它能够从整体视角上展示数据,更确切的说是数值型数据。 使用imshow 函数可以非常容易地制作热力图。 . 函数imshow 主要用到的参数含义如下: X 可以使类似数组的对象,或者是PIL类型图像,其中,数组对象可选shape为: M, N 单纯的二维数组,元素是标量数据,会通过colormap ...
2020-05-19 15:08 0 1974 推荐指数:
matplotlib 是python最著名的2D绘图库,它提供了一整套和matlab相似的命令API,十分适合交互式地进行制图。而且也可以方便地将它作为绘图控件,嵌入GUI应用程序中。通过简单的绘图语句,就可以绘制出高质量的图了。 这里我们就主要讲一下inshow()函数的使用 ...
import numpy import matplotlib.pyplot as plt # 打开并读取 ...
x表示要显示的图片变量,cmap为颜色图谱,默认为RGB(A)颜色空间,也可以指定,gray是灰度图 在窗口上绘制完这个图片后,如果要把窗口显示出来,就调用plt.show() 但在notebook中也可以不写这个语句,会自动显示窗口 具体用法 ...
今天遇到了这样一个问题,使用matplotlib绘制热图数组中横纵坐标自然是图片的像素排列顺序, 但是这样带来的问题就是画出来的x,y轴中坐标点的数据任然是x,y在数组中的下标, 实际中我们可能期望坐标点是其他的一个范围,如图: 坐标点标出来的是实际数组中的下标,而我希望纵坐标是频率 ...
1.简单的绘制函数 np.linspace(-1, 1, 50) 从-1到1取50个点,绘制函数y=x+1 换一个函数,换成y=x*x,可以更直 ...
以代码一开头: axis()确定坐标范围 plt.axis([xmin, xmax, ymin, ymax]) --axis()命令给定了坐标范围。 xlim(xmin, xma ...
目录 显示的extent Explicit extent and axes limits matplotlib教程学习笔记 通常来说,对于shape(M, N)来讲,M是沿着竖直方向的,而N是沿着水平方向的。 origin参数觉得 ...
matplotlib 是python最著名的2D绘图库,它提供了一整套和matlab相似的命令API,十分适合交互式地进行制图。而且也可以方便地将它作为绘图控件,嵌入GUI应用程序中。通过简单的绘图语句,就可以绘制出高质量的图了。 这里我们就主要讲一下inshow()函数的使用。 首先看 ...